TITLE 5--GOVERNMENT ORGANIZATION AND EMPLOYEES
PART II--CIVIL SERVICE FUNCTIONS AND RESPONSIBILITIES
CHAPTER 13--SPECIAL AUTHORITY
Sec. 1301. Rules
The Office of Personnel Management shall aid the President, as he
may request, in preparing the rules he prescribes under this title for
the administration of the competitive service.
(Pub. L. 89-554, Sept. 6, 1966, 80 Stat. 401; Pub. L. 95-454, title IX,
Sec. 906(a)(2), Oct. 13, 1978, 92 Stat. 1224.)

The authority of the President to prescribe rules is carried into
sections 2951, 3302, 3304(a), 3306(a), 3321, 7152, 7153, 7321, and 7322
of this title.
Standard changes are made to conform with the definitions applicable
and the style of this title as outlined in the preface to the report.
Amendments
1978--Pub. L. 95-454 substituted ``Office of Personnel Management''
for ``Civil Service Commission''.
Effective Date of 1978 Amendment
Amendment by Pub. L. 95-454 effective 90 days after Oct. 13, 1978,
see section 907 of Pub. L. 95-454, set out as a note under section 1101
of this title.
